Foundation Slab Construction in Greenville, SC
Foundation slab construction involves creating a solid, level concrete base that serves as the foundation for various types of structures, including homes, garages, and additions. This service typically covers the preparation of the site, including excavation and grading, followed by the pouring and finishing of the concrete slab. Property owners often seek this service when building new structures or replacing an existing foundation, ensuring stability and support for the entire building. It is important for homeowners to understand the importance of proper site preparation, soil conditions, and drainage considerations before requesting slab construction to ensure a durable and long-lasting foundation.
Before requesting foundation slab construction,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the materials used and the expected lifespan of the slab. They may also inquire about the potential need for reinforcement, such as rebar or mesh, and how the slab will integrate with other structural elements. Additionally, understanding local building codes and any necessary permits can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ly. Clear communication about these aspects can help homeowners make informed decisions and achieve a foundation that provides reliable support for years to come.

Foundation Slab Construction Questions
What is a foundation slab? A foundation slab is a flat, poured concrete surface that provides a stable base for a building's structure.
What types of projects typically require a foundation slab? Residential homes, garages, and additions often need a concrete slab foundation for support and stability.
How long does a foundation slab construction usually take? The process generally takes several days, depending on site conditions and project size.
What should property owners consider before starting a foundation slab? It's important to assess soil conditions and ensure proper site preparation for a durable foundation.
